(The Center Square) - The partial federal government shutdown did not impact the Federal Emergency Management Agency's immediate response to the severe flooding in Hawaii, a FEMA spokesperson told The Center Square Tuesday.

“FEMA remains fully prepared to provide support as needed,” an agency spokesperson said, answering questions by email. “While the shutdown impacts some routine operations, immediate response needs are not affected.”
